+/*
+ * Main routine.  We initialize things, parse the arguments, execute
+ * profiles if we're a login shell, and then call cmdloop to execute
+ * commands.  The setjmp call sets up the location to jump to when an
+ * exception occurs.  When an exception occurs the variable "state"
+ * is used to figure out how far we had gotten.
+ */
+
+int
+main(int argc, char *argv[])
+{
+	struct stackmark smark, smark2;
+	volatile int state;
+	char *shinit;
+
+	(void) setlocale(LC_ALL, "");
+	initcharset();
+	state = 0;
+	if (setjmp(main_handler.loc)) {
+		switch (exception) {
+		case EXEXEC:
+			exitstatus = exerrno;
+			break;
+
+		case EXERROR:
+			exitstatus = 2;
+			break;
+
+		default:
+			break;
+		}
+
+		if (state == 0 || iflag == 0 || ! rootshell ||
+		    exception == EXEXIT)
+			exitshell(exitstatus);
+		reset();
+		if (exception == EXINT)
+			out2fmt_flush("\n");
+		popstackmark(&smark);
+		FORCEINTON;				/* enable interrupts */
+		if (state == 1)
+			goto state1;
+		else if (state == 2)
+			goto state2;
+		else if (state == 3)
+			goto state3;
+		else
+			goto state4;
+	}
+	handler = &main_handler;
+#ifdef DEBUG
+	opentrace();
+	trputs("Shell args:  ");  trargs(argv);
+#endif
+	rootpid = getpid();
+	rootshell = 1;
+	INTOFF;
+	initvar();
+	setstackmark(&smark);
+	setstackmark(&smark2);
+	procargs(argc, argv);
+	pwd_init(iflag);
+	INTON;
+	if (iflag)
+		chkmail(1);
+	if (argv[0] && argv[0][0] == '-') {
+		state = 1;
+		read_profile("/etc/profile");
+state1:
+		state = 2;
+		if (privileged == 0)
+			read_profile("${HOME-}/.profile");
+		else
+			read_profile("/etc/suid_profile");
+	}
+state2:
+	state = 3;
+	if (!privileged && iflag) {
+		if ((shinit = lookupvar("ENV")) != NULL && *shinit != '\0') {
+			state = 3;
+			read_profile(shinit);
+		}
+	}
+state3:
+	state = 4;
+	popstackmark(&smark2);
+	if (minusc) {
+		evalstring(minusc, sflag ? 0 : EV_EXIT);
+	}
+state4:
+	if (sflag || minusc == NULL) {
+		cmdloop(1);
+	}
+	exitshell(exitstatus);
+	/*NOTREACHED*/
+	return 0;
+}

+/*
+ * Read and execute commands.  "Top" is nonzero for the top level command
+ * loop; it turns on prompting if the shell is interactive.
+ */
+
+static void
+cmdloop(int top)
+{
+	union node *n;
+	struct stackmark smark;
+	int inter;
+	int numeof = 0;
+
+	TRACE(("cmdloop(%d) called\n", top));
+	setstackmark(&smark);
+	for (;;) {
+		if (pendingsig)
+			dotrap();
+		inter = 0;
+		if (iflag && top) {
+			inter++;
+			showjobs(1, SHOWJOBS_DEFAULT);
+			chkmail(0);
+			flushout(&output);
+		}
+		n = parsecmd(inter);
+		/* showtree(n); DEBUG */
+		if (n == NEOF) {
+			if (!top || numeof >= 50)
+				break;
+			if (!stoppedjobs()) {
+				if (!Iflag)
+					break;
+				out2fmt_flush("\nUse \"exit\" to leave shell.\n");
+			}
+			numeof++;
+		} else if (n != NULL && nflag == 0) {
+			job_warning = (job_warning == 2) ? 1 : 0;
+			numeof = 0;
+			evaltree(n, 0);
+		}
+		popstackmark(&smark);
+		setstackmark(&smark);
+		if (evalskip != 0) {
+			if (evalskip == SKIPRETURN)
+				evalskip = 0;
+			break;
+		}
+	}
+	popstackmark(&smark);
+}

+/*
+ * Read /etc/profile or .profile.  Return on error.
+ */
+
+static void
+read_profile(const char *name)
+{
+	int fd;
+	const char *expandedname;
+
+	expandedname = expandstr(name);
+	if (expandedname == NULL)
+		return;
+	INTOFF;
+	if ((fd = open(expandedname, O_RDONLY | O_CLOEXEC)) >= 0)
+		setinputfd(fd, 1);
+	INTON;
+	if (fd < 0)
+		return;
+	cmdloop(0);
+	popfile();
+}
+
+
+
+/*
+ * Read a file containing shell functions.
+ */
+
+void
+readcmdfile(const char *name)
+{
+	setinputfile(name, 1);
+	cmdloop(0);
+	popfile();
+}

+/*
+ * Take commands from a file.  To be compatible we should do a path
+ * search for the file, which is necessary to find sub-commands.
+ */
+
+
+static char *
+find_dot_file(char *basename)
+{
+	char *fullname;
+	const char *opt;
+	const char *path = pathval();
+	struct stat statb;
+
+	/* don't try this for absolute or relative paths */
+	if( strchr(basename, '/'))
+		return basename;
+
+	while ((fullname = padvance(&path, &opt, basename)) != NULL) {
+		if ((stat(fullname, &statb) == 0) && S_ISREG(statb.st_mode)) {
+			/*
+			 * Don't bother freeing here, since it will
+			 * be freed by the caller.
+			 */
+			return fullname;
+		}
+		stunalloc(fullname);
+	}
+	return basename;
+}
+
+int
+dotcmd(int argc, char **argv)
+{
+	char *filename, *fullname;
+
+	if (argc < 2)
+		error("missing filename");
+
+	exitstatus = 0;
+
+	/*
+	 * Because we have historically not supported any options,
+	 * only treat "--" specially.
+	 */
+	filename = argc > 2 && strcmp(argv[1], "--") == 0 ? argv[2] : argv[1];
+
+	fullname = find_dot_file(filename);
+	setinputfile(fullname, 1);
+	commandname = fullname;
+	cmdloop(0);
+	popfile();
+	return exitstatus;
+}
